SIREN (the Southern Indiana Renewable Energy Network) is a volunteer-run organization that promotes renewable energy in southern Indiana. We are a project of the nonprofit, 501(c)3, Center for Sustainable Living (CSL). Our primary focus is promoting solar power including photovoltaic (electricity), solar hot water, and solar air heating furnaces for homes, business, churches and schools.
